Mullahalli Population - Kolar, Karnataka

Mullahalli is a medium size village located in Kolar Taluka of Kolar district, Karnataka with total 336 families residing. The Mullahalli village has population of 1807 of which 885 are males while 922 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Mullahalli village population of children with age 0-6 is 175 which makes up 9.68 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Mullahalli village is 1042 which is higher than Karnataka state average of 973. Child Sex Ratio for the Mullahalli as per census is 882, lower than Karnataka average of 948.

Mullahalli village has lower literacy rate compared to Karnataka. In 2011, literacy rate of Mullahalli village was 64.28 % compared to 75.36 % of Karnataka. In Mullahalli Male literacy stands at 72.73 % while female literacy rate was 56.31 %.

Caste Factor

In Mullahalli village, most of the villagers are from Schedule Caste (SC).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 56.67 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 6.59 % of total population in Mullahalli village.

Work Profile

In Mullahalli village out of total population, 844 were engaged in work activities. 98.70 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 1.30 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 844 workers engaged in Main Work, 182 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 531 were Agricultural labourer.
